What Is Pyth Network?
Pyth Network is a decentralized oracle protocol that delivers real-time financial market data directly to blockchain applications.
Unlike traditional oracles that rely on intermediaries, Pyth sources data from institutional providers — major exchanges, trading firms, and market makers — ensuring high accuracy and low latency.
It provides live pricing across a wide range of assets including cryptocurrencies, equities, commodities, ETFs, and forex, enabling smart contracts and decentralized apps (dApps) to access near-instant market information.
How It Works
Pyth operates on a unique “pull” oracle model — instead of automatically pushing updates to the blockchain, users or applications request data when needed.
This approach saves transaction costs and ensures data freshness.
Core principles of Pyth’s architecture include:
-
High-frequency updates: Price feeds refresh multiple times per second, matching real-world markets.
-
First-party publishers: Data comes directly from financial institutions, not third-party aggregators.
-
Confidence intervals: Each price feed includes a volatility range to help users assess reliability.
-
Cross-chain functionality: Originally built on Solana, Pyth now supports multi-chain integration, distributing its data across numerous ecosystems.
Tokenomics and Ecosystem
The PYTH token powers governance, staking, and incentive distribution within the network.
Its total supply is capped at 10 billion, with approximately 5.7 billion currently in circulation.
PYTH plays a crucial role in ensuring data integrity, rewarding publishers, and allowing token holders to participate in decisions affecting the oracle’s economics and infrastructure.
Beyond DeFi, Pyth is expanding into real-world data delivery, enabling on-chain publication of official statistics such as economic indicators, commodity data, and potentially government-verified metrics — an emerging bridge between TradFi and Web3.

Challenges and Risks
While Pyth’s growth trajectory is impressive, several factors require attention:
-
Token unlocks could pressure the market if adoption does not scale proportionally.
-
Dependence on data providers — reliability relies on continued participation from major institutions.
-
Security and manipulation risks — as with all oracles, vulnerabilities must be continually audited.
-
Competitive pressure from networks like Chainlink or API3 remains strong.
-
Regulatory oversight may increase as Pyth begins publishing official or government-linked data on-chain.
